13.11.
parent
7b8d43ec65
commit
2dc6c8922d
|
@ -10,7 +10,7 @@ public class InsertionSort
|
|||
{
|
||||
public static void InsertionSort(){
|
||||
Random rand = new Random();
|
||||
int [] Array = new int [4];
|
||||
int [] Array = new int [8];
|
||||
|
||||
//Array befühlen
|
||||
for(int i = 0; i<Array.length; i++){
|
||||
|
@ -20,31 +20,42 @@ public class InsertionSort
|
|||
//Array ausgeben
|
||||
System.out.println("Array:");
|
||||
for(int i = 0; i<Array.length; i++){
|
||||
System.out.println(Array[i]);
|
||||
System.out.print(" " +Array[i]);
|
||||
}
|
||||
//Vergleichen und Vertauschen
|
||||
System.out.println("Sortierter Array:");
|
||||
for(int i = 0; i<Array.length; i++){
|
||||
int Wert = Array[i];
|
||||
int j = i -1 ;
|
||||
while(Array[j] > Wert){
|
||||
Array [j ] = Array[j + 1 ];
|
||||
Array[i] = Array[i -1];
|
||||
for(int i = 1; i<Array.length; i++){
|
||||
int Wert;
|
||||
|
||||
|
||||
while( Array[i-1] > Array[i]){
|
||||
for(int j = i; j >=0; j--){
|
||||
Wert = Array[i];
|
||||
Array [i] = Array[i - 1 ];
|
||||
Array[i - 1] = Wert;
|
||||
|
||||
|
||||
}
|
||||
|
||||
}
|
||||
System.out.println();
|
||||
|
||||
}
|
||||
|
||||
for(int i = 0; i<Array.length; i++){
|
||||
System.out.print(" " +Array[i]);
|
||||
}
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
}
|
||||
|
||||
|
||||
|
||||
|
|
|
@ -54,8 +54,8 @@ public class SelectionSort
|
|||
for(int i = 0; i< Array.length; i++){
|
||||
if(Array[i] < Array[x])
|
||||
x = i;
|
||||
}
|
||||
return x;
|
||||
}
|
||||
return x;
|
||||
}
|
||||
}
|
||||
|
||||
|
|
Loading…
Reference in New Issue